CapRover alternatives

Alternatives to CapRover for hosted apps

CapRover is a self-hosted deployment platform with CLI deploys, dashboard uploads, webhooks, captain-definition files, and rollbacks. Appbox is the alternative when you want supported apps hosted without maintaining the deployment platform.

Is Appbox the right CapRover alternative?

CapRover is useful when you want to deploy projects to your own captain. Appbox is useful when you do not want to be the captain.

1

Do your apps need a captain-definition workflow?

CapRover deployments rely on captain-definition files, CLI deploys, dashboard uploads, and automatic deploy webhooks from Git providers.

Choose CapRover if that deployment workflow fits your projects and you want to control the server.

2

Do you mainly need ready-made apps?

Appbox avoids packaging and deployment method decisions for supported apps.

Choose Appbox when the app itself is the product you want to use, not the deployment workflow.

3

How valuable is rollback control?

CapRover has one-click image rollback for app versions, which is valuable when you are shipping your own code.

Choose CapRover when release management is central; choose Appbox when Appbox manages the app hosting lifecycle.

4

What ongoing responsibilities remain?

With CapRover you still maintain the server, platform, domains, deployment configuration, environment variables, persistent directories, and app runtime.

Choose Appbox if you want to reduce that operational surface for supported apps.

Appbox vs CapRover: detailed trade-offs

CapRover is a deployment tool for owners of self-hosted apps. Appbox is a hosted app platform for users of supported apps.

CriteriaAppboxCapRoverWhat it means
Best fitUsers who want supported apps running with minimal deployment work.Developers who want a self-hosted deployment platform for their own apps.Choose by whether deployment is part of the job.
Deployment methodsCatalog-based app launch.CLI deploy, web dashboard tar upload, captain-definition content, and Git webhook deploys.CapRover gives explicit release mechanisms; Appbox avoids release mechanisms for supported apps.
RollbackHandled through the Appbox app lifecycle.One-click rollback to a previous deployed image version.CapRover is better when you own releases and need rollback control.
Operational scopeManaged hosted app instances.Self-hosted server, platform configuration, environment variables, domains, persistent directories, and app runtime.CapRover is lighter than Kubernetes, but it is still your platform.
Skill profileGood for non-DevOps app users.Good for developers comfortable with deployment files, Git hooks, server settings, and release debugging.Choose the workflow your operator can maintain.
Catalog fitRequires the app to be supported by Appbox.Can deploy many custom apps if packaged correctly.CapRover wins on custom app flexibility; Appbox wins on simplicity.

Best CapRover alternatives

The right CapRover alternative depends on whether you want less self-hosted deployment work or a newer self-hosted PaaS workflow.

Hosted app platform

Appbox

Best for: Users who want hosted apps instead of deployment mechanics

Appbox is a CapRover alternative when you want supported apps running without captain-definition files, CLI deploys, tar uploads, webhooks, rollback decisions, or server platform maintenance.

Strengths

  • Curated app catalog
  • Managed hosted app instances
  • No self-hosted deploy platform
  • Simpler for non-developers

Limitations

  • Not custom app deployment
  • Catalog fit is required
  • Less release-control flexibility

Choose this if

Choose Appbox when you need the application, not the deployment process.

Avoid this if

Choose CapRover if you need to deploy and roll back custom applications on your own server.

Explore Appbox
Appbox apps catalog
Self-hosted app deployment platform

CapRover

Best for: Developers deploying their own apps to a self-hosted platform

CapRover remains a good fit for developers who want CLI and dashboard deployment methods, automatic deploy webhooks, captain-definition configuration, and rollback control on their own server.

Strengths

  • CLI deploys
  • Dashboard uploads
  • Automatic Git webhooks
  • One-click rollback

Limitations

  • You own the server
  • Requires deployment packaging
  • More technical than hosted app platforms

Choose this if

Choose CapRover when its deployment model maps cleanly to your projects.

Avoid this if

Avoid CapRover when you want hosted app operations handled externally.

Visit CapRover
CapRover platform page
Self-hostable PaaS

Coolify

Best for: Developers wanting broader self-hosted platform features

Coolify is a modern self-hostable PaaS alternative with Git, Docker, services, databases, backups, monitoring, notifications, API automation, and team collaboration.

Strengths

  • Open source
  • Git and Docker workflows
  • Services and databases
  • Monitoring and notifications

Limitations

  • Requires server operations
  • More complex than Appbox
  • Still self-hosted

Choose this if

Choose Coolify when CapRover feels too narrow or dated.

Avoid this if

Avoid it if you do not want to own the platform.

Visit Coolify
Coolify platform page
Self-hosted Docker deployment panel

Dokploy

Best for: Docker and Compose self-hosters

Dokploy is another Docker-focused self-hosted option with VPS installation, Traefik, databases, Compose, and multi-node workflows.

Strengths

  • Docker and Compose
  • Traefik routing
  • Application and database management

Limitations

  • You operate the server
  • Requires Docker and networking comfort
  • Panel security remains yours

Choose this if

Choose Dokploy for Docker control with a newer panel model.

Avoid this if

Avoid it if you want managed apps.

Visit Dokploy
Dokploy platform page

Bottom line

Choose Appbox over CapRover when deployment methods, captain-definition files, and rollback workflows are not the value you need. Choose CapRover when self-hosted release control is exactly the point.

Use apps without self-hosted deploy mechanics

If CapRover is more deployment workflow than you need, start with the Appbox apps catalog.